hey guys got a question about the 35mm pwk keihin carb. there is a black screw on the side of the carb with a spring on it anyone know what it is for. it looks like that if you tighten it, it will move the slide up and if you loosen it, let it come down. if anyone has this kind of carb could you tell me what its for and what it will do. thanks -:-/Ryan
 
if its the black knob that you pull vertically for choke...then rotating it adjusts idle speed.
